SCSI/RAID Cntlr Boot Order
This feature allows you to select the boot order Serial ATA, RAID or SCSI device.
Select boot Sequence for onboard (or add-on cards)SCSI,RAID,etc.
1.ITE RAID Controller
2.Silicon Image RAID Controller
First / Second / Third Boot Device
Floppy
LS120
HDD 0~3
SCSI
CDROM
ZIP
USB-FDD

Select your boot device priority by Floppy.
Select your boot device priority by LS120.
Select your boot device priority by Hard Disk 0~3.
Select your boot device priority by SCSI.
Select your boot device priority by CDROM.
Select your boot device priority by ZIP.
Select your boot device priority by USB-FDD.
